Regarding the Title Template proposal I have the following observations:
KEYPERSON Bug
If a Census Template is modified and a new first column inserted so that the Name column is no longer the first column, then {KEYPERSON} does not work.
Instead [No Name] always appears in the Title even after a person has been added to the census table.
Template Keywords
May I suggest the following Template Keywords:
{KEYPERSON}    Retained for backwards compatibility
{KEYFORENAMES} Key person first names as in GEDCOM file e.g. John Paul
{KEYFORECAPS}  Key person first names in CAPITALS e.g. JOHN PAUL
{KEYINITIALS}  Key person first name initials e.g. J P
{KEYLASTNAME}  Key person last name as in GEDCOM file e.g. McCloy
{KEYLASTCAPS}  Key person last name in CAPITALS e.g. MCLOY
Thus template {KEYLASTCAPS}, {KEYFORENAMES} would mimic Family Historian with last name first in capitals separate with comma from forenames.
e.g. MCCLOY, John Paul
